PHP下 Mongodb 连接远程数据库的实例代码


Posted in PHP onAugust 30, 2017

WINDOWS 下装MongoDB

先去官网下载  :https://www.mongodb.com/download-center#atlas

1、在mongodb的文件夹下创建 data、logs 文件夹 和mongo.conf

命令行命令!

D:\mongodb\bin> mongod --dbpath D:\mongodb\data --logpath=D:\mongodb\logs\mongodb.log --logappend 
 D:\mongodb\bin>  mongod -dbpath "d:\mongodb\data\db"
D:\mongodb\bin> 
mongod --config "d:\mongodb\mongo.conf"

2、配置mongo.conf

dbpath=D:\Program Files\MongoDB\Server\3.2\data #数据库路径 
logpath=D:\Program Files\MongoDB\Server\3.2\logs\mongo.log #日志输出文件路径 
logappend=true #错误日志采用追加模式 
journal=true #启用日志文件,默认启用 
quiet=true #这个选项可以过滤掉一些无用的日志信息,若需要调试使用请设置为false 
port=27017 #端口号 默认为27017

3、将mongo设为服务,方便以后启动

mongod --config "D:\Program Files\MongoDB\Server\3.2\mongo.conf" --install --serviceName "MongoDB" 
net start MongoDB

PHP连接

$conn = new MongoClient("mongodb://xxx",array('username'=>'username','password'=>'password'));
$db = $conn->test; 
$collection = $db->test; 
$cursor = $collection->find(); 
foreach ($cursor as $id => $value) { 
  echo "$id: "; var_dump($value); echo "<br>";    
}

总结

以上所述是小编给大家介绍的PHP下 Mongodb 连接远程数据库的实例代码,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

PHP 相关文章推荐
用php写的serv-u的web申请账号的程序
Oct 09 PHP
Discuz! 5.0.0论坛程序中加入一段js代码,让会员点击下载附件前自动弹出提示窗口
Apr 18 PHP
php下删除字符串中HTML标签的函数
Aug 27 PHP
php中用foreach来操作数组的代码
Jul 17 PHP
使用array_map简单搞定PHP删除文件、删除目录
Oct 29 PHP
php随机生成数字字母组合的方法
Mar 18 PHP
使用新浪微博API的OAuth认证发布微博实例
Mar 27 PHP
PHP实现补齐关闭的HTML标签
Mar 22 PHP
mysql desc(DESCRIBE)命令实例讲解
Sep 24 PHP
PHP高精确度运算BC函数库实例详解
Aug 15 PHP
实现laravel 插入操作日志到数据库的方法
Oct 11 PHP
PHP中echo与print区别点整理
Mar 09 PHP
php实现与python进行socket通信的方法示例
Aug 30 #PHP
利用PHP访问MySql数据库的逻辑操作以及增删改查的实例讲解
Aug 30 #PHP
PHP Socket网络操作类定义与用法示例
Aug 30 #PHP
[原创]php token使用与验证示例【测试可用】
Aug 30 #PHP
Laravel框架中VerifyCsrfToken报错问题的解决
Aug 30 #PHP
Laravel框架中Blade模板的用法示例
Aug 30 #PHP
php实现支持中文的文件下载功能示例
Aug 30 #PHP
You might like
php解决抢购秒杀抽奖等大流量并发入库导致的库存负数的问题
2014/06/19 PHP
在win7中搭建Linux+PHP 开发环境
2014/10/08 PHP
thinkphp中memcache的用法实例
2014/11/29 PHP
PHP设计模式之简单投诉页面实例
2016/02/24 PHP
Ext第一周 史上最强学习笔记---GridPanel(基础篇)
2008/12/29 Javascript
用jQuery扩展自写的 UI导航
2010/01/13 Javascript
JS实现鼠标箭头变成一个燃烧烛光效果的方法
2015/02/28 Javascript
jQuery中$this和$(this)的区别介绍(一看就懂)
2015/07/06 Javascript
JavaScript实现为input与textarea自定义hover,focus效果的方法
2015/08/21 Javascript
jQuery继承extend用法详解
2016/10/10 Javascript
Javascript动画效果(2)
2016/10/11 Javascript
JavaScript 实现的checkbox经典实例分享
2016/10/16 Javascript
鼠标经过出现气泡框的简单实例
2017/03/17 Javascript
基于vue2.0动态组件及render详解
2018/03/17 Javascript
vue源码学习之Object.defineProperty 对数组监听
2018/05/30 Javascript
vue-vuex中使用commit提交mutation来修改state的方法详解
2018/09/16 Javascript
JavaScript实现tab栏切换效果
2020/03/16 Javascript
[05:46]2018完美盛典-《同梦共竞》
2018/12/17 DOTA
[51:53]完美世界DOTA2联赛循环赛 LBZS vs DM BO2第二场 11.01
2020/11/02 DOTA
Python用UUID库生成唯一ID的方法示例
2016/12/15 Python
单链表反转python实现代码示例
2018/02/08 Python
python opencv读mp4视频的实例
2018/12/07 Python
python实现简单五子棋游戏
2019/06/18 Python
Python编程实现tail-n查看日志文件的方法
2019/07/08 Python
Pandas —— resample()重采样和asfreq()频度转换方式
2020/02/26 Python
python爬虫中抓取指数的实例讲解
2020/12/01 Python
全球领先的鞋类零售商:The Walking Company
2016/07/21 全球购物
C#如何判断当前用户是否输入某个域
2015/12/07 面试题
介绍下Java中==和equals的区别
2013/09/01 面试题
2014年纪检部工作总结
2014/11/12 职场文书
实习护士自荐信
2015/03/25 职场文书
岁月神偷观后感
2015/06/11 职场文书
担保书格式范文
2015/09/22 职场文书
CSS 使用 resize 实现图片拖拽切换预览功能(强大功能)
2021/08/23 HTML / CSS
nginx rewrite功能使用场景分析
2022/05/30 Servers
Redis+AOP+自定义注解实现限流
2022/06/28 Redis